SUBJECT: Social Habits

TOPIC: Exploring the school environment

SPECIFIC OBJECTIVES: At the end of the lesson, the pupils should be able to

  1. Identify and mention various places in the school

INSTRUCTIONAL TECHNIQUES: Identification, explanation, playway method, questions and answers, demonstration

INSTRUCTIONAL MATERIALS: The teacher takes the pupils round the school

INSTRUCTIONAL PROCEDURES

PRESENTATION

TEACHER’S ACTIVITY

PUPIL’S ACTIVITY

STEP 1

Introduction of the topic

The teacher introduces the topic with a story. She explains what a school is- A school is a place where we learn to read and write

Pupils pay attention

STEP 2

Explanation

She mentions places and things in the school environment

Pupils pay attention

STEP 3

Demonstration

She takes the pupils to explore the school

Pupils pay attention

STEP 4

NOTE TAKING

She writes a short note on the board

The pupils copy the notes in their books

 

NOTE

A school is a place where we learn to read and write. Places in the school are Library, playground, toilets, classrooms, principal’s office, etc.

Objects we can find in the school are board, books, pencils, tables, chairs, toys etc

EVALUATION:    1) The school has classrooms and toilets. Yes/No

2)____ are seen in school.( pupils, doctors)

CLASSWORK: As in evaluation

CONCLUSION: The teacher commends the pupils positively
